Top Tips for Choosing a Water Heater

Jan 23, 2023

When it comes to choosing a water heater, there are several factors to take into consideration. The heater's size, type, and energy efficiency should all be carefully evaluated. Here are some tips to help you select the right water heater for your home.


1. Consider Tankless Water Heater Installation Service


These heaters are an energy-efficient option because they heat up the water only when needed, rather than continuously heating a tank of water. According to the U.S. Department of Energy, this type of water heater is best for homes that use less than 41 gallons, as it will be 24-34% more energy efficient than tank water heaters. In addition to being an environmentally friendly choice, getting a tankless water heater installation service can save you money on your energy bills.


2. Consider the Size of Your Home


The size of your home matters when selecting a water heater. If you have a large family and require a lot of hot water, opt for a larger water heater. If you have a small space, you should consider a tankless water heater installation service, as it's more compact than tank water heaters.


3. Research Different Brands


It's always important to do your research before buying a water heater, as different brands offer different features and benefits. Read reviews online, compare prices and energy efficiency ratings, and check what other customers say about the product. Such research will help you make a more informed decision.


4. Look for Energy Efficiency Ratings


Help your budget by looking for energy efficiency ratings. The higher the rating, the less energy is required to heat the water, meaning you will save money on your energy bills. Look for the Energy Star rating and the National Appliance Energy Conservation Act (NAECA) rating.


5. Consider the Warranty


Make sure you check the warranty of the water heater before making your purchase. Many manufacturers offer warranties on their products. Please read the fine print to ensure you understand what the warranty covers and how long it lasts.
